Maimón, Monseñor Nouel. — The senator of the province of Monseñor Nouel, Héctor Acosta, led the delivery of an ambulance to the Municipal Hospital of Maimón, in an initiative managed through the mayor of Belleville, Michael Melham, with the support of the Organization of Dominican Officials of New Jersey.

The event was attended by the Deputy Mayor of Belleville, Naomi De Peña; the provincial governor, Adela Tejada; the mayor of Maimón; the director of CORAMON, César Cerda; as well as the director of the benefited health center. During the activity, Senator Héctor Acosta also presented three special recognitions to Mayor Michael Melham, Deputy Mayor Naomi De Peña, and María Tejada, representing the Dominican Officers Organization of New Jersey, for their dedication and commitment to making the arrival of this ambulance to the municipality of Maimón possible. They highlighted that previously the municipality faced limitations in emergency care, depending in many cases on private ambulances to offer the service. “With this new unit, we now have two ambulances, which will allow us to provide a faster and more efficient response to the population,” they noted, highlighting the positive impact of this donation on the quality of health services. On his part, Mayor Michael Melham expressed that “when an ambulance arrives, it’s not just a vehicle, it’s hope,” while valuing the efforts made by Senator Acosta to channel this aid. “We are here because we know it saves lives. Thanks to the ‘Torito’ for knocking on our doors and making us part of this cause so necessary for those most in need,” he affirmed. The ambulance was delivered fully equipped, with its registration up to date and the fuel tank full, ready to be put into operation immediately and reinforce the response capacity of the Municipal Hospital of Maimón in the face of any emergency.
